    Wiring from SMA Sunny Boy to (2) SMA Sunny Islands to sub panel

    This is a weird one. 50DP breaker in the house that feeds the sub right? 4 AWG AL or CU? Installation manual calls for 4 AWG copper. Stepping down to 8AWG would limit you to 50A and the SI's have a 56A pass through capability. You would need to configure it appropriately and install a...

    how to disconnect battery

    Just to clarify, it’s the usage of a Vac breaker that’s the problem. Using a Vdc breaker is fine. It’s exactly what commercial UPS system do: Just make sure you use a DC breaker, or one that handles both AC and DC like the one above and not just an AC one.
